A Certificate of Insurance, or COI, is a million-dollar liability insurance from a vendor provided for certain lodging and activities.
High adventure activities require a COI as part of the approval process.
Lodging at a hotel chain, campground, or for accommodations booked via VRBO or Airbnb will not require a COI. However, if you are planning on staying somewhere reserved via another booking site, an independent vendor (such as a bed-and-breakfast), or at a personal cabin, home, .etc, you will need to provide a COI for lodging as part of the approval process.
